2003 Monte Carlo SS will not start, radio LOCKED
Over the past month my '03 SS would intermittently crank(no spark or fuel), but not start, also the security message would appear in the message center. On the advice of a mechanic friend I purchased a new BCM and replaced it today. With the new BCM installed the car will no longer crank, the security message still displays on the dash, and in addition the radio now displays 12:00 LOCKED along with a strange ticking noise coming from somewhere behind the dashboard.

#2
The BCM diagnosis may not have been the right one. Was there a lot of electrical problems besides it not starting? Normally when you have a will not start issue + the security light it means the passlock system (which sadly is common on our cars).
Getting it to a dealer to fix the passlock system should work? And if it does, I hope that BCM wasn't too costly to repair...

Passlock ≠ PCM
the reason I brought up the electrical issues, was because if it wasn't having any other electrical issues then it shouldn't have been the BCM, because when those go bad the car starts to act all sorts of funny.
I stand by passlock since the security light came on.
